Updated · POLITICO Europe · Jun 30European Commission Puts Montenegro's EU Entry Cost at €3 Billion by 2034
3 articles · Updated · POLITICO Europe · Jun 30Summary
- €3 billion is the European Commission’s estimate for Montenegro’s accession cost over the EU budget cycle running from 2028 to 2034.
- Montenegro, expected to join in 2028, would then start drawing farmers’ subsidies and regional development funds from the EU’s central budget.
- €1 extra per taxpayer is the rough impact over that seven-year period, according to a senior Commission official speaking anonymously.
- The estimate gives one of the clearest price tags yet for adding the small Balkan country to the bloc as the EU plans its next long-term budget.
